Cognitive Radio Networks electronic resource Dynamic Resource Allocation Schemes / by Shaowei Wang.

Contents:
Introduction -- Dynamic Resource Allocation -- Spectral-Efficient Resource Allocation in CR Systems -- Energy-Efficient Resource Allocation in CR Systems -- Trade-off Between Spectral- and Energy-Efficiency.
In: Springer eBooksSummary: This SpringerBrief presents a survey of dynamic resource allocation schemes in Cognitive Radio (CR) Systems, focusing on the spectral-efficiency and energy-efficiency in wireless networks. It also introduces a variety of dynamic resource allocation schemes for CR networks and provides a concise introduction of the landscape of CR technology. The author covers in detail the dynamic resource allocation problem for the motivations and challenges in CR systems. The Spectral- and Energy-Efficient resource allocation schemes are comprehensively investigated, including new insights into the trade-offs for operating strategies. Promising research directions on dynamic resource management for CR and the applications in other wireless communication systems are also discussed. Cognitive Radio Networks: Dynamic Resource Allocation Schemes targets computer scientists and engineers working in wireless communications. Advanced-level students in computer science and electrical engineering will also find this brief useful reading about the next generation of wireless communication.
